
Tragic NFL Office Shooting Linked to Gunman's CTE Diagnosis
Shane Tamura, the gunman who killed four people at the NFL offices, was found to have chronic traumatic encephalopathy (CTE), a brain condition associated with repeated head injuries. This revelation raises serious concerns about mental health in contact sports and the potential link between CTE and violent behavior. The incident underscores the urgent need for improved safety measures and support for individuals affected by brain injuries.
